基於L-system之動態裝飾雲紋生成技術 / Dynamic cloud patterns generation technique based on L-system

陳奕愷, Chen, Yi Kai Unknown Date (has links)
傳統的裝飾紋路,如獸面紋和雲紋,是經過工匠藝術家將其對於自然的變化與鳥獸的形態加以抽象化,藉由這些精妙的花紋傳遞豐富的訊息,形成具有象徵意義的紋路。本論文針對傳統中國雲紋進行分析,發現其保有高度的自我相似性,以此特性為基礎,我們發現到L-system也常被運用於此類特性紋路之創建,本論文以此語法為基礎撰寫生長規則,配合parametric L-system參數化的特性,不但可以讓雲紋達到很好的多樣性,同時配合非相片寫實電腦繪圖技術強化風格效果,讓我們的結果更忠於傳統雲紋,更進一步透過具時間序列的向量場資訊影響L-system之成長,產生具東方風格之動態雲紋。 / Traditional decorative patterns, such as animal mask and cloud patterns, are the art heritage from the abstraction of the changing nature and the shape of animals. These decorative patterns are not only exquisite art, but also meaningful symbolic patterns. In this thesis, we analysis the traditional Chinese cloud patterns, and find out the structure of self-similarity in cloud pattern. In this thesis, we design the growth rules base on the grammar of L-system and the parameterization of parametric L-system. We also combine the stylized line drawing to achieve a good variety of cloud patterns, and our results are faithful to the traditional art. Furthermore, we can generate the dynamic oriental cloud patterns with a time-varying vector field to affect the growth rule.
